--- Comment #4 from Andrew Pinski <pinskia at gcc dot gnu.org> ---
Confirmed here is a testcase for x86_64:
register int hh __asm__("r14");
int jj;

__getreent() {
  int cpu_self = hh;
  jj = cpu_self;
}
int r14() {}

----- CUT ----
Here is the ICE we get on the trunk (and all the way down to GCC 9, GCC 8 does
not to ICE with -fchecking):

<source>:9:1: error: assembler name hash list corrupted
    9 | int r14() {}
      | ^~~
*r14/0 (hh) @0x7f0e412d1000
  Type: variable definition analyzed
  Visibility: force_output semantic_interposition no_reorder public
  References: 
  Referring: __getreent/2 (read) 
  Availability: not-ready
  Varpool flags:
<source>:9:1: internal compiler error: symtab_node::verify failed
